On the efficiency of secure beaconing in VANETs [PDF]

open access: yesProceedings of the third ACM conference on Wireless network security, 2010
Direct inter-vehicle communication enables numerous safety applications like intersection collision warning. Beacons - periodic one-hop link-layer broadcast messages containing, e.g., location, heading, and speed - are the basis for many such applications.
